Killings of Iraqi Civilians by U.S. Forces - Samarra - July 15th, 2005

 

Description of the Killing - filed through the U.S. Foreign Claims Act

 

Victim: Male Adult

 

Description from the Claims Report:

 

“[…] 5. Facts: The Claimant alleges that her husband [redacted], age 65 was standing in the street when a CF convoy, pulling out of the parking lot of the Youth Center, opened fire, killing him. The incident allegedly occurred in the Garbia quarter of the city. A SIGACTS investigation revealed that a TF 3-69 patrol was attacked with RPG fire. At least one local national was killed when he drove his vehicle in between the cross fire between CF and AIF.

 

“6. Opinion: […] Here, claimant’s injury was caused during a combat engagement with AIF.

 

“7. Recommendation: The claim is denied. […]

 

“[Testimony of the claimant:] Youth center - CF there. Houses across the street. Guy standing in front of the home. Humvee shot the C’s husband (age 65). CF was pulling away from the youth center & shot the old guy. […]”
